How is collaboration between the public sector and the financial sector addressed to improve PEP supervision in Argentina?

Collaboration between the public sector and the financial sector in Argentina is addressed by promoting communication and the exchange of information. Formal channels are established for the reporting of suspicious transactions by financial institutions, and cooperation in PEP-related investigations is encouraged. The active participation of the financial sector in the application of regulations and the implementation of due diligence measures strengthens supervisory capacity and contributes to the early detection of possible illicit activities.

What is the impact of internet fraud on consumer confidence in online education services in Brazil?

Internet fraud can affect consumer confidence in online education services in Brazil by exposing them to risks of counterfeit degrees, scams in online courses, and fraud in obtaining educational certifications, which can make people more cautious when enrolling in online education programs.

What measures are being taken to improve tax education in Paraguay and address tax awareness challenges?

Educational programs are being implemented to improve tax awareness in Paraguay. These efforts include information campaigns, tax training, and promoting the importance of compliance. Addressing tax awareness challenges contributes to more informed and active taxpayer participation in the tax system.

What is the relationship between the prevention of money laundering and national security in Mexico?

The prevention of money laundering is essential for national security, as it contributes to the identification and dismantling of criminal activities that may represent a threat to the stability of the country. Mexico prioritizes national security in its fight against money laundering.
